ai创作系统完全开源源码怎么弄:从获取到实现全流程解析
首页 > 2024ai学习 人气:5 日期:2024-09-18 15:49:56
文章正文

# 创作系统完全开源源码怎么弄:从获取到实现全流程解析

随着人工智能技术的不断发展,创作系统已经成为多领域的要紧工具。完全开源的创作系统源码,不仅可以帮助开发者深入熟悉技术的实现原理,还可以按照实际需求实定制和优化。那么创作系统完全开源源码怎么弄?本文将为您详细解析从获取到实现的全流程。

## 一、获取开源创作系统源码

1. 查找开源项目

您需要找到合适的开源创作系统源码。以下是部分常用的开源项目查找平台:

- GitHub:全球更大的开源项目托管平台拥有众多优秀的开源项目。

- GitLab:类似于GitHub,也是一个开源项目托管平台。

- SourceForge:一个老牌的开源项目托管平台汇集了大量的开源项目。

在这些平台上,您可搜索关键词“创作系统”、“开源”、“source code”等查找相关的开源项目。

2. 筛选合适的源码

在找到开源项目后需要对项目实筛选。以下是若干筛选标准:

- 活跃度:查看项目是不是有持续的更新和维护活跃度高的项目更容易获得技术支持。

- 可证:熟悉项目的开源协议,确信您有权采用和修改源码。

- 功能需求:依据实际需求,选择功能完整、满足须要的源码。

3. 获取源码

在筛选出合适的开源项目后,可通过以下方法获取源码:

- 压缩包:在项目页面一般有“Download ZIP”或“Clone or download”按,点击源码压缩包。

- 克项目:假使您熟悉Git命令,可以采用Git克项目到本地。

## 二、搭建开发环境

1. 安装依

获取源码后,需要安装项目所依的库和环境。常常,开源项目会在README文件中说明怎么样安装依。以下是部分常见的依安装途径:

- 利用pip安装Python库:`pip install -r requirements.txt`

ai创作系统完全开源源码怎么弄:从获取到实现全流程解析

- 采用npm安装Node.js库:`npm install`

2. 配置环境

按照项目需求,配置开发环境。这可能涵:

- 配置数据库:如MySQL、MongoDB等。

- 配置API接口:如TensorFlow、PyTorch等。

- 配置Web服务器:如Flask、Django等。

## 三、运行和测试

1. 运行项目

在完成环境配置后,依据项目说明文档,运行项目。以下是若干常见的运行命令:

- Python项目:`python .py`

- Node.js项目:`node .js`

- Java项目:`mvn spring-boot:run`

2. 测试项目

在项目运行成功后,实功能测试确信项目满足需求。以下是部分测试方法:

- 单元测试:针对项目的各个模块实测试。

- 集成测试:测试项目各个模块之间的协作。

- 性能测试:评估项目在大量数据和高并发情况下的性能。

## 四、定制和优化

1. 修改源码

依照实际需求,对源码实修改。以下是若干常见的修改方法:

- 增加新功能:依照需求,为项目增加新的功能模块。

- 优化性能:优化算法和代码,升级项目性能。

ai创作系统完全开源源码怎么弄:从获取到实现全流程解析

- 修复bug:修复项目中存在的难题。

2. 重构代码

在修改源码的期间留意对代码实行重构,加强代码品质。以下是若干重构方法:

- 模块化:将代码划分为独立的模块,便于维护和复用。

- 代码规范:遵循编码规范,加强代码可读性。

- 优化结构:调整代码结构,增强代码的可维护性。

## 五、发布和分享

1. 编写文档

在完成定制和优化后编写项目文档,涵:

- 安装指南:介绍怎样安装和配置项目环境。

- 采用说明:介绍怎样利用项目实行创作。

- 开发文档:介绍项目架构和代码结构。

2. 发布项目

将项目发布到开源平台,如GitHub、GitLab等。以下是若干发布步骤:

- 创建新仓库:在开源平台上创建新项目仓库。

- 上传代码:将本地项目代码上传到仓库。

- 编写README:在仓库中编写README文件,介绍项目。

3. 分享项目

通过社交媒体、博客等途径,分享您的开源项目,吸引更多开发者关注和采用。

## 总结

获取并实现创作系统完全开源源码,需要经过查找开源项目、搭建开发环境、运行和测试、定制和优化以及发布和分享等多个环节。在这个期间,开发者可深入理解创作系统的实现原理,增进本身的编程能力。同时开源项目也为创作系统的普及和发展提供了有力支持。期望本文能为您在创作系统开源源码获取与实现方面提供帮助。


               
  • ai创作系统完全开源源码
  • AI创作系统开源源码使用指南:从安装到高级应用全解析
  • ai创作系统完全开源源码怎么弄:从获取到实现全流程解析
  • 神码AI人工智能写作:一键生成文章标题、内容创意与高效编辑助手
  • 全球文案分享平台:顶尖文案网与创意中心一览
  • 国际创意文案资源平台:精选国外优秀文案网站集锦
  • 一键安装海外AI文案创作工具助手
  • 基于人工智能技术的图形设计实训成果报告
  • ai设计实验报告心得体会范文:如何撰写与完整示例
  • AI辅助实验报告撰写心得与技巧:全面攻略与实用范文撰写指南
  • AI创作的作品是否属于知识产权保护及其产品范围
  • 人工智能创作版权归属:探讨AI作品版权应归创作者还是开发者所有